使用中 クラウドフレア などのリバースプロキシにアクセスすると、多くのウェブマスターはエラーページに遭遇する。 エラー521そしてエラー520 もしかしたら エラー522.これらのエラーは似ているように見えますが、原因も解決策も異なります。その違いを理解しなければ、問題を素早く特定することは難しいでしょう。この記事では、これら3つのエラーの違いをわかりやすく説明します。
![画像[1]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825104301308-image.png)
1.エラー521とは何ですか?
エラー521:ウェブサーバーがダウンしています
これは最も一般的なエラーの1つです。これは、Cloudflareがソースサーバーに接続しようとしたが、サーバーが接続要求を拒否したことを示します。
1.1 よくある原因
- ソースサーバーがダウンしているか、稼働していない
- CloudflareのIPをブロックするファイアウォール
- ウェブサービスNginx(Apache)プロセスがハングする
- サーバーのポートが閉じられている
1.2 特徴
- ページには単に「ウェブサーバーがダウンしています」と表示される。
- サーバーポートは通常80または443
- サーバーログでリクエスト拒否を見ることができる。
2.エラー520とは?
![画像[2]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825104401916-image.png)
エラー 520: Web サーバーが不明なエラーを返しました。
520エラーは比較的あいまいで、Cloudflareがソースにリクエストした後、認識できないレスポンスを受け取ったことを意味します。
2.1 よくある原因
- ウェブサーバーが異常な HTTP レスポンスヘッダを返しました。
- ソース・ステーションが突然コネクションを閉じた
- 回答が空である、または内容が正しくフォーマットされていない
- サーバー側のコードがエラーを報告するが、正しく処理されない。
2.2 特徴
- エラーの原因は直感的なものではなく、通常は次のようなものである。サーバログ
- 多くの場合、PHPやアプリケーション層のコードに問題がある。
- ネットワークレベルでの接続障害とは限らない
3.エラー522とは何ですか?
![画像[3]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825104515494-image.png)
エラー522:接続がタイムアウトしました
522エラーは、Cloudflareが送信元ステーションへのコンタクトに成功したものの、指定された時間内に接続が確立されなかったことを意味します。
3.1 よくある原因
- サーバーの応答が遅すぎる
- プロセスが一杯で、新しい接続を処理できない
- 総合データベースクエリに時間がかかりすぎる
- ソースの帯域幅が不足しているため、ハンドシェイクのタイムアウトが発生している。
3.2 特徴
- エラーメッセージは「接続がタイムアウトしました」。
- 遅いウェブサイトへのアクセスと最終トリガーのタイムアウト
- トラフィックの多いサーバーやパフォーマンスの低いサーバーでよく使用される。
4.3種類のエラーの核心的相違点
| エラーコード | 説明 | トリガーシーン | 重点的な調査の方向性 |
|---|---|---|---|
| 521 | ウェブサーバーが接続を拒否する | ソースサイトがハングアップ、ファイアウォールがブロック | Webサービスの動作確認、ファイアウォールの設定 |
| 520 | 未知のエラー | 異常な反応、プログラムクラッシュ | アプリケーションログの表示、コードと出力のチェック |
| 522 | 接続タイムアウト | サーバーへの過度の負荷、帯域幅不足 | パフォーマンスの最適化、ネットワークとデータベースのチェック |
一文で要約する:
- 521 それは "サーバーが私を無視している "ということだ。
- 520 それは "サーバーが理解できないことを言った "ということだ。
- 522 サーバーが遅すぎて応答が待てない」のだ。
5.解決策のアイデア
5.1 エラーへの対応 521
- ウェブサービス(Nginx/Apache)が稼働していることを確認する。
![画像[4]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825105206195-image.png)
- ファイアウォールがブロックしていないか確認する クラウドフレア IP
- サーバーのポート80と443が公開されているかどうかをチェックする。
5.2 エラーについて 520
- サーバーのエラーログを開き、異常な出力がないかトラブルシュートする。
![画像[5]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825105311501-image.png)
- PHP、アプリケーションがクラッシュしないことを確認する。
- 凹凸の修復 HTTP ヘッダーまたは空のレスポンス
5.3 エラーへの対応 522
- サーバーのCPUとメモリの使用状況を表示
![画像[6]-エラー521とエラー520、522の違いは?理解するための1つの記事](https://www.361sale.com/wp-content/uploads/2025/08/20250825105421868-image.png)
- データベースクエリの最適化とキャッシュ戦略
- ロードバランシングや高性能ホスティングを利用する
6.なぜこれらの違いを理解することが重要なのか
エラー報告ページだけを見て、その違いがわからないと、同じ問題だと思い続けるかもしれない。しかし実際は
- 521 優先サーバーが接続を拒否
- 520 アプリケーション層の問題であることが多い
- 522はパフォーマンスとネットワークのボトルネックとなる。
正しく識別できれば、問題を素早く絞り込むことができ、トラブルシューティングの時間を節約できる。
概要
サイトが表示されたら エラー521、520または 522 そんなとき、慌てないでください。見た目は似ていますが、これらは本質的に3つの異なる種類の障害を表しています:接続拒否、異常応答、タイムアウト待ちです。違いを理解することで、サーバー、コード、パフォーマンスのボトルネックに狙いを定め、サイトをより早く正常に戻すことができます。
| お問い合わせ | |
|---|---|
| チュートリアルが読めない?無料でお答えします!個人サイト、中小企業サイトのための無料ヘルプ! |
カスタマーサービス WeChat
|
| ① 電話:020-2206-9892 | |
| ② QQ咨询:1025174874 | |
| 三 Eメール:[email protected] | |
| ④ 勤務時間: 月~金、9:30~18:30、祝日休み | |
この記事へのリンクhttps://www.361sale.com/ja/74672/この記事は著作権で保護されており、必ず帰属表示を付けて複製してください。























![絵文字[wozuimei]-Photonflux.com|プロのWordPress修理サービス、ワールドワイド、迅速対応](https://www.361sale.com/wp-content/themes/zibll/img/smilies/wozuimei.gif)
![表情[baoquan]-光子波动网 | 専門WordPress修復サービス、全世界対応、迅速対応](https://www.361sale.com/wp-content/themes/zibll/img/smilies/baoquan.gif)

コメントなし